Whirl-Y-Gig ~ To the Heart of the Party [90 min video]
Director John Bertucci

Whirl-Y-Gig is a film about a dance club by the same name that's been entrancing London since the early eighties, originally as an in-house event for an organization of Humanistic psychologists. But when the techno/rave/world music scene exploded in 1988, so did they.

In July of 1997, when this film was shot, they were at their peak - a posse of about 40 dedicated workers filling an Old Town Hall with a thousand young dancers, then pulling down the whole "cavern of Ali Baba" to redecorate a 4,000 person big-top at an out-door WOMAD Festival.
